Как автоматически сохранить в XE2? - PullRequest
9 голосов
/ 16 февраля 2012

Можно ли как-нибудь разрешить Delphi IDE автоматически сохранять все открытые проекты каждые X минут или непосредственно перед компиляцией? Я посмотрел в XE2 и в Gexperts и ничего не увидел, но это ничего не значит, так как я толстый.

Ответы [ 3 ]

24 голосов
/ 16 февраля 2012

Установите флажок в Tools->Options->Environment Options->Autosave->Editor Files.Это сохранит файлы при компиляции / запуске.

(Если вы еще этого не сделали, я бы также проверил Tools->Options->Editor Options->Create backup files и установил File backup limit на 10 или более. Это позволяет сортировать версиюуправлять с помощью папки .history для каждого проекта (доступ к которой можно получить с помощью вкладки History в нижней части редактора кода).

9 голосов
/ 16 февраля 2012

Andy's DDevExtensions имеет опцию «Скомпилировать резервную копию», которая автоматически сохраняет копию измененных модулей в файл .cbk (например, Example.pas.cbk).

1 голос
/ 11 апреля 2018

CnPack , кажется, имеет такую ​​функцию, начиная с версии 0.8.2

Это на CnPack - IDE enhancement Settings - Editor Enhancements - Tabset / Button- Auto Save All в моей версии 1.1.4.924 на XE7: Auto Save Screenshot

...